Relay for Life to host drive-thru ceremony on Oct. 11

Posted

Washington County Relay for Life is hosting a drive-thru, no-contact luminaria ceremony on Oct. 11 in lieu of the traditional relay, which was cancelled in June.

This year marks the 20th anniversary for Relay for Life in Washington County, and even though the pandemic has caused a reduction in fundraising, the organization is committed to continue offering support to cancer patients, survivors and their loved ones, as well as remembering those who have lost their lives to cancer.

“During this difficult time, we know cancer doesn’t stop or it doesn’t go away, and neither will we,” the organization said in a press release. “Even though we can’t be face-to-face or walk side-by-side, we are committed to continuing to fight cancer head-on and hope that you will stand together with us, even though we are apart.”

The luminaria ceremony on Sunday, Oct. 11 will be held at the Washington County Fairgrounds from 3-5 p.m. While previous ceremonies have been held at dusk, this year’s will be held in daylight to make reading the honorees’ names easier.

To purchase a luminary, send the name you would like printed on the bag and whether it is in honor, remembrance, or support with $5 to P.O. Box 384, Washington, IA 52353. Alternatively, you can visit the Relay for Life of Washington County on Facebook to print a form to mail in. The deadline to submit a luminary is Oct. 6.

There is no charge to drive through the luminaria and attendees are welcome to drive through more than once. Enter through the fairground entrance on Highway 1 and exit onto 250th Street (Old Highway 92) by the Washington Community Center.

In case of inclement weather, an alternative date is set for Oct. 18.
